Analysis

United Kingdom recorded 299,830 for structure of agricultural holdings by eurofarm region, main indicators in 2007. That is the highest value across all 8 years on record.

That represents a change of up 4.6% on the previous year and up 28.6% over ten years.

Over the whole period, structure of agricultural holdings by eurofarm region, main indicators in United Kingdom peaked at 299,830 in 2007 and was at its lowest, 233,150, in 1997.
